You might have heard whispers about a peptide that can help your body naturally produce more growth hormone. This substance acts as a Growth Hormone Releasing Hormone (GHRH) analog. It targets your pituitary gland, stimulating it to release its own growth hormone in a natural, pulsatile pattern. This process mirrors what your body does during deep sleep and exercise.
Unlike synthetic growth hormone, this compounded prescription works by signaling your body to make more of its own. It’s designed to restore a more youthful hormone profile. Many users report improvements in energy levels, sleep quality, and body composition. These benefits stem from the body’s increased growth hormone production, which plays a crucial role in cellular repair and metabolism.
It is important to understand that compounded sermorelin acetate is not FDA-approved for general use. Instead, it is dispensed under sections 503A and 503B of the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. These regulations allow for the compounding of medications by licensed pharmacies to meet specific patient needs when prescribed by a qualified healthcare professional.

Safety is paramount, and this compounded prescription is administered under the supervision of a licensed Kansas clinician. They will discuss potential side effects, which are generally mild and transient. Common side effects can include flushing, headache, or mild injection site reactions. Tachyphylaxis, a decrease in response over time, is rare but can occur.

Sermorelin works on a slow curve because it asks the body to make its own growth hormone. Results compound over months, not days. A typical reported timeline looks like this.
Weeks 1 to 4
Deeper sleep is usually the first signal. Morning energy lifts. Recovery from training feels faster. No measurable body composition change yet.
Weeks 5 to 8
Skin texture, hair quality and nail strength tend to shift. Mental clarity in the afternoon improves. Strength on lifts often goes up.
Weeks 9 to 12
Body composition starts moving, with a typical 5 to 10 percent fat reduction reported alongside small lean mass gains. Libido and joint comfort improve.
Month 4 and beyond
A follow-up IGF-1 lab is drawn. Dose is adjusted up or down. Many patients maintain on a lower dose after this point.

Reported side effects are generally mild and include injection site redness, transient flushing and occasional headache. Sermorelin uses your own pituitary gland, which tends to be safer than synthetic HGH because the body retains its natural feedback loop.
